Research Friday: Strengthening the Economy through Civic Engagement

ASU Lodestar Center

A recent report authored by several partner organizations, including the National Conference on Citizenship , CIRCLE , Civic Enterprises , the Saguaro Seminar , and the National Constitution Center suggests that there may be a correlation between civic engagement and the unemployment rate. Nearly half of National Weather Service offices are critically understaffed amid surge in severe weather

Fast Company Tech

After Trump administration job cuts , nearly half of National Weather Service forecast offices have 20% vacancy rates twice that of just a decade ago as severe weather chugs across the nation’s heartland , according to data obtained by The Associated Press.
